It would be simple to call my project "a recovery story" or a "comeback narrative" or a "confessional memoir." Those titles are concise descriptions of what I'm doing, but they don't fit neatly. I don't aspire to confess or tell a story that's been told before. This is a manuscript about the over medication of America's youth, the misdiagnosis of teenagers and the inadequacies of the mental health system. That's the roof of the house. What you'll find beneath the ceiling is the bulk of the book--how I navigate through various traumas, a hell imposed on me by my own foolish decisions and the professionals tasked with fixing me. It's a story of broad relevance told through the lens of a survivor.
